CQC report explained · a nursing home, run by Cornwallis Care Services

Karenza Care Home

18 Rosemundy, St Agnes, TR5 0UD

Requires improvementpublished 13 June 2023, 3 years ago

Rated Requires improvement: inspectors found the service was not performing as well as it should and told it what to change.

The five questions inspectors ask
Safe?
Requires improvement
Are people protected from harm? Staffing, medicines, infection control, safeguarding.
Effective?
Requires improvement
Does the care work? Training, consent, food and drink, working with GPs and nurses.
Caring?
Good
Are people treated with kindness and dignity?
Responsive?
Good
Is care built around the person? Care plans, activities, complaints.
Well-led?
Requires improvement
Is the service run well? The manager, the culture, how problems get found and fixed.

The story over the years

Every inspection of Karenza Care Home

2 rated inspections over a year: the service has held its Requires improvement rating throughout.

  1. June 2023Requires improvementcurrent ratingstayed Requires improvement
    Safe: Requires improvementEffective: Requires improvementCaring: GoodResponsive: GoodWell-led: Requires improvement

    We are reading this report · the original is on cqc.org.uk

  2. June 2022Requires improvement
    Safe: Requires improvementEffective: Requires improvementWell-led: Requires improvement

    We are reading this report · the original is on cqc.org.uk

  3. December 2020

    Registered with the Care Quality Commission on 24 December 2020.

Ratings and report dates from the Care Quality Commission. A service can also be visited without a new rating being published, so the timeline shows published inspections, not every contact the CQC has had with the service.
